Celtic midfielder Stefan Johansen has targeted the treble after helping Ronny Deila’s side to a first Scottish League Cup success in six years with a 2-0 win over 10-man Dundee United.

It was Deila’s first trophy since taking charge of Celtic in the summer, with goals from Kris Commons and James Forrest easing the Hoops to victory

Commons gave Deila’s men the lead before Dundee United captain Sean Dillon was sent off 10 minutes into the second half for a dangerous tackle, and substitute Forrest doubled the lead, before he later missed a penalty.

Deila admitted Celtic and Scotland captain Brown’s midweek antics were “not a positive example” after the midfielder was pictured slumped in the street after a night out in Edinburgh on Wednesday.

DUNDEE UTD: Cierzniak, Dillon, Morris, Fojut, Dixon, McGowan, Butcher, Paton (Erskine 72), Rankin, Dow, Bilate (Anier 59).

CELTIC: Gordon, Ambrose, Denayer, van Dijk, Izaguirre, Brown, Biton (Henderson 82), Commons (Forrest 69), Johansen, Stokes, Griffiths (Guidetti 69).

Ref: Bobby Madden (Scotland).
